This easy sesame asparagus side dish is just 6 ingredients and comes together in 15 minutes!
Prep Time5 minutesmins
Cook Time10 minutesmins
Total Time15 minutesmins
Yield: 4servings
Ingredients
1teaspoonextra-virgin olive oil
1medium red bell pepper, sliced
1bunch asparagus, trimmed
Salt and black pepper
2clovesgarlic, minced
2tablespoonslow-sodium soy sauce
1teaspoonsesame oil
Sesame seeds, for serving
Instructions
Heat oil in a large sauté pan over medium heat.
Add bell pepper and cook for 2-3 minutes. Add asparagus and a pinch of salt and black pepper. Stir then cover, reduce heat to medium low and cook until the vegetables are just tender, about 6-8 minutes, depending on how thick your asparagus is. (See notes.)
Add garlic and soy sauce and cook for an additional minute.
Stir in sesame oil then serve, sprinkling with sesame seeds.
Notes
If your asparagus stalks are super thin, this will cook faster. Cut your red pepper strips thin so they cook through too.I use a fork to test the doneness of my asparagus stalks and to control how crisp-tender or well-cooked we want them.I love adding the red bell pepper for some sweetness and color, but I’ve made it before without for an even simpler side dish, so you could certainly skip it if you prefer.If you love garlic, you could add an extra clove for this dish.If you love spicy food, you can sprinkle the red pepper and asparagus with a bit of red pepper flakes as they are cooking.
